Data source is the Office of Tax and Revenue\u2019s Computer-Assisted Mass Appraisal (CAMA) system. The CAMA system is used by the Assessment Division (AD) within the Real Property Tax Administration to value real estate for ad valorem real property tax purposes. The intent of this data is to provide a sale history for active properties listed among the District of Columbia\u2019s real property tax assessment roll. This data is updated daily. The AD constantly maintains sale data, adding new data and updating existing data.
